qgis.core import to Python 3
The Next CEO of Stack OverflowHow to import qgis.core to Python app?
I had a pure Python 3 configured for myself and recently installed QGIS (just QGIS, not OSGeo4W).
I need to keep my initial Python 3 but also add qgis.core module.
Can it be done with no harm to my previously installed Python?
I saw that installing OSGeo4W should help but anyway there is some paths need to set in the user environment settings.
